Transaction 0716bddfc526043110a5c6fe799ad91b57f6a5f632aa310481d4c578a977dfbf
1 Input
1 Output
-
0716bddfc526043110a5c6fe799ad91b57f6a5f632aa310481d4c578a977dfbf:0
- value
- 1048678
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 74d861991fcbc88e06895e62d1b7ef367457ba98 OP_EQUAL
- address
- 3CLqXECb7YHXWAPBohVEUG1ZmV4boLwad4